Top Prospects Justin DeLoach, “Cowboy” Ryan Karl and Darwin Price Shine in Eight Round Decisions on Premier Boxing Champions on NBCSN From the Scottish Rite Auditorium in San Antonio

Klik HIER For Photos From David Nadkarmi/Premier Boxing Champions
SAN ANTONIO (Junie 26, 2016) – Fast rising super welterweight prospect Justin DeLoach (15-1, 8 Uitklophoue) oorheers Junior Castillo rolling to an eight round decision by scores of 79-71, 78-72 en 78-72 in die belangrikste gebeurtenis van Premier Boxing Championson NBCSN.
Drilling Castillo to the canvas in the third and sixth DeLoach put the junior middleweight division on notice that he is looking to become a world champion in the not-to-distant future.
“Ek is baie tevrede met my prestasie, did exactly what I wanted to. I’m ready for any of the big names in the junior middleweight division. Even my friend Erickson Lubin, I’d love to fight him,”
said DeLoach.
I’m going to stay humble, stay focused, and keep working towards a world championship.
Unbeaten super lightweight Ryan “Cowboy” Karl (12-0, 8Uitklophoue) continued to impress with a one-sided eight round decision over Luis Solis (14-7-4, 12 Uitklophoue).
Dropping Solid in round, Karl went past the fifth stanza for the first time in his career enroute to victory by scores of 80-71, 79-72 en 78-73.
In die TV-opener, Darwin Price (12-0, 11 Kos) stayed undefeated with a spirited eight round decision against the also previously undefeated Semajay Thomas, (8-1, 4 Uitklophoue) in a super lightweight scrap by scores of 80-71 (twee keer) en 79-72.
Dropping Thomas in the first round, Price set the tone, playing matador to Thomas’ bul. Following the advice of his renowned trainer Ronnie Shields Price stayed on the outside, racking up points throughout the fight with a piston like jab setting up his combinations towards the wide points decision.

Ivan Redkach & Luis Cruz Fight To Split Draw In Thrilling Main Event On Premier Boxing Champions TOE-TO-TOE TUESDAYS on FS1 & BOXEO DE CAMPEONES on FOX Deportes From Sands Bethlehem Event Center in Bethlehem, Pa.

Immanuwel Aleem Takes Decision In Action Packed Battle Against Jonathan Cepeda
Junior Castillo Drops Kyrone Davis & Wins Unanimous Decision In Battle of Unbeatens
Klik HIER Vir foto's van
Leo Wilson / Premier Boxing Champions
BETHLEHEM, PA. (April 20, 2016) – Ivan Redkach (19-1-1, 15 Uitklophoue) en Luis Cruz (22-4-1, 16 Uitklophoue) fought to a split draw and both scored knockdowns Dinsdag night in an exciting main event on Premier Boxing Champions (PBC)TOE-tot-toon DINSDAE op FS1 en Boxing Champions on FOX Deportes from Sands Bethlehem Events Center in Bethlehem, Pa.
In early action, Cruz began to establish his straight right hand when he knocked Redkach off balance and sent him to the canvas in round two. The Puerto Rican veteran controlled much of the early rounds with that right hand, great movement and overall boxing ability.
Redkach was aggressive throughout, gooi 602 punches over the 10-round bout to Cruz’s 485. Egter, Cruz’s 33 percent connect rate was good enough for him to dominate the first half of the fight.
Die 2008 Ukranian Olympian began to find a landing zone for his big left hand as the fight wore on and late in round eight he landed one cleanly on Cruz that dropped him hard. Redkach was then awarded a controversial knockdown in an explosive ninth round when Cruz fell to the mat on what he said was a slip as a result of a push.
Both men emptied the tank in the final round knowing that one punch could change the outcome of the fight and ended with several flurries. The scores after 10 rounds were razor thin at 94-93 for Redkach, 94-93 Cruz and 94-94, resulting in the split draw.
The co-main event of the evening featured a fast pace brawl that saw unbeaten prospect Immanuel Aleem (16-0, 9 Uitklophoue) earn a hard fought victory over Jonathan Cepeda (17-2, 15 Uitklophoue) in their eight-round middleweight contest.
Aleem and Cepeda traded power punches all fight long, with Cepeda taking the brunt of the punishment as he was out landed 272 te 107. Aleem was superior in all regards as he also landed an impressive 42 persent van sy totale stoot.
Cepeda refused to surrender however and used a powerful right hook to occasionally stun Aleem. The still unbeaten prospect was always able to return any punishment and then some, winning by the score of 79-73 op al drie beoordelaars’ telkaarte.
In the televised opener unbeaten middleweight prospects collided as Junior Castillo (10-0, 9 Uitklophoue) earned a unanimous decision over Kyrone Davis (10-1, 4 Uitklophoue) in a competitive eight-round affair.
The Delaware-native Davis was impressive early with his movement and boxing abilities but the southpaw Castillo was soon able to time his opponent and land left hands to the head and body.
In die vierde ronde, Castillo hurt and dropped Davis in the middle of the round with a left hand after an exchange. Neither man allowed the other to gain too much momentum throughout the remainder of the fight, but it was Castillo’s output advantage of 117-92 that bettered Davisaccuracy advantage of 36 percent to 30 persent.
Castillo won the decision by scores of 78-73, 77-74 en 76-75.
